Multiplayer continues to be unplayable

Anything that prevents you from playing the game properly. Do you have issues playing for the game, downloading it or successfully running it on your computer? Let us know here.
Post Reply
Blackspectre
Burner Inserter
Burner Inserter
Posts: 14
Joined: Sun Nov 16, 2014 5:17 am
Contact:

Multiplayer continues to be unplayable

Post by Blackspectre »

I know I have made a post or two on this topic, but this issue still remains an enormous and glaring issue with the multiplayer in this game. With the talk Ive read of getting ready to push the stable multiplayer, I feel that it is very necessary to re-iterate that the multiplayer is, in fact, still not stable. I applaud the fixing of countless de-sync and crash bugs, but the download of the map to peers is still prohibitive in terms of playability.
My friend and I have been doing some tests to help identify the issue, as it has been suggested in the past that it is not a factorio issue, but that maybe it is an issue with our ISPs, Modems, Routers, etc etc.
So we went back to 11.1
When we first began playing, we did not have these map download speed issues (seriously, in 11.10, it takes nearly 5 minutes to download a fresh map, and an hour+ to download a map that is 30 mins into gameplay.)
So anyways, 11.10, map download speed is atrocious.
So about 30 mins ago we went back to 11.1, and the fresh map was downloaded nearly instantly, and maps that have several hours on them take 2 minutes at the longest to download.
since 11.1 map download speed works great, and 11.10 does not, I believe this is undeniable evidence that this is a factorio issue. We are currently going through each of the versions to test to see which patch broke the download speed, and will respond with that information. If memory serves me correctly, it was 11.4, but we will make sure.

I implore, beg, and plead with the developers to please address this issue. We love this game to death, and cannot play it because we are ultimately playing without being able to save (which in a game like factorio, that can have 60+ hours of gameplay, is prohibitive).

And to those who will say, "oh, just go play 11.1 then", well, we would, but the de-sync nightmares still exist in those patches, which are prohibitive for a different reason =/

Also, if a developer reads this, the map save size reduction is terrific, but looking at it in terms of math, a 58% size reduction is a 58% speed increase. Utilizing full bandwidth on the transfer however is proving to be on the magnitude of a 10,000% increase. Please just check to see if something was unintentionally broken in the P2P code. Again, we will do our best to precisely discern exactly which patch broke it. (hopefully that will help narrow it down)

User avatar
cube
Former Staff
Former Staff
Posts: 1111
Joined: Tue Mar 05, 2013 8:14 pm
Contact:

Re: Multiplayer continues to be unplayable

Post by cube »

There are two separate problems in the map upload:

One is, that only one of the players is used as a source of the map. This is probably caused by a minor desync in the map download preparation which causes different players to have different CRC of the map they provide and that means that only one them has to be selected.

The other problem is with the raw speed, and we don't know a reason why this doesn't work correctly yet.

... But both of these problems are on the list and will be fixed soon(ish). Sorry for the problems.

Thanks a lot for trying the versions. Finding the one in which this started would be _very_ helpful :-)

Blackspectre
Burner Inserter
Burner Inserter
Posts: 14
Joined: Sun Nov 16, 2014 5:17 am
Contact:

Re: Multiplayer continues to be unplayable

Post by Blackspectre »

Update for Cube:

Each transfer was tested with a freshly generated map with nothing built.
We tested the load times, and my memory was right.

11.3 had a 6 second map download
11.4 had a 118 second map download

So somewhere in the 11.4 patch is something that slowed the transfer speed by 2,000%!

I hope this helps you isolate the issue. If you have any more questions about the problem, just let me know.

Thank you so much for your attention to this! You guys rock!

User avatar
cube
Former Staff
Former Staff
Posts: 1111
Joined: Tue Mar 05, 2013 8:14 pm
Contact:

Re: Multiplayer continues to be unplayable

Post by cube »

It's probably fixed: https://forums.factorio.com/forum/vie ... =10#p67651

The fun thing was that the problems were caused by a fundamental flaw in the algorithm that didn't change between 0.11.3 and 0.11.4. The difference you found must have been a caused by different packet loss on your network between the two experiments.

Quazil
Burner Inserter
Burner Inserter
Posts: 11
Joined: Tue Apr 12, 2016 4:47 am
Contact:

Re: Multiplayer continues to be unplayable

Post by Quazil »

There is still an issue in 0.12.29.

I have a dedicated VPS running the server on Linux (Ubuntu) and it never downloads faster than 1Mbps and slows down to ~100kbps.
I download saves games to my machine from the server via ssh/scp at 20mbps.

daniel34
Global Moderator
Global Moderator
Posts: 2761
Joined: Thu Dec 25, 2014 7:30 am
Contact:

Re: Multiplayer continues to be unplayable

Post by daniel34 »

FactorioBot in [url=https://forums.factorio.com/viewtopic.php?f=3&t=24354]Version 0.12.31[/url] wrote:
  • Bugfixes
    • Improved map download speed when connecting to multiplayer game. (20532)
As this was only recently changed in 0.12.31 you'll need to opt in to experimental releases or wait until it becomes stable.

Updating to experimental:
For the standalone version enable experimental updates in the options, for the steam version right-click the game in the library --> Properties --> Betas and select experimental from the dropdown.

If you're interested in the technical details: Friday Facts #136 - Map Transfers
quick links: log file | graphical issues | wiki

Post Reply

Return to “Technical Help”